| View previous topic :: View next topic |
| Author |
Message |
feardapenguin Guru


Joined: 23 Jul 2003 Posts: 414 Location: Texas
|
Posted: Sun Dec 07, 2003 7:30 am Post subject: [SOLVED] emerge -u gimp-print causes crash |
|
|
'emerge -vu gimp-print' hangs at this point every time I try it:
| Code: | <snip>
rm: cannot remove `': Invalid argument
gcc -DHAVE_CONFIG_H -I. -I. -I../.. -I../../include -I../../include -Wall -Wcast-align -Wstrict-prototypes -Wmissing-prototypes -Wmissing-declarations -Wnested-externs -Wwrite-strings -Werror-implicit-function-declaration -Winline -finline-limit=1048576 -I/usr/include/gtk-1.2 -I/usr/include/glib-1.2 -I/usr/lib/glib/include -I/usr/X11R6/include -march=i686 -O3 -pipe -MT libgimpprintui_la-print-image-thumbnail.lo -MD -MP -MF .deps/libgimpprintui_la-print-image-thumbnail.Tpo -c print-image-thumbnail.c -fPIC -DPIC -o .libs/libgimpprintui_la-print-image-thumbnail.o
In file included from /usr/include/gtk-1.2/gtk/gtkarg.h:31,
from /usr/include/gtk-1.2/gtk/gtkobject.h:31,
from /usr/include/gtk-1.2/gtk/gtkaccelgroup.h:35,
from /usr/include/gtk-1.2/gtk/gtk.h:32,
from ../../include/gimp-print-ui/gimp-print-ui.h:41,
from print-image-thumbnail.c:32:
/usr/include/gtk-1.2/gtk/gtktypeutils.h:163: warning: function declaration isn't a prototype
In file included from /usr/include/gtk-1.2/gtk/gtk.h:80,
from ../../include/gimp-print-ui/gimp-print-ui.h:41,
from print-image-thumbnail.c:32:
/usr/include/gtk-1.2/gtk/gtkitemfactory.h:48: warning: function declaration isn't a prototype |
The biggest problem is that it takes the entire system with it. The CPU goes to only 3% but the system crawls to a near halt. The proc 'cc1' is hogging all the mem (and swapping like a banshee), so it must be trying to do something.
Anyone else seeing this?
[Edit] - Sorry for not giving specifics on versions. This problem occurs when upgrading to gimp-print-4.3.25. (I'm currently on 4.3.21).
Last edited by feardapenguin on Mon Dec 08, 2003 12:07 am; edited 2 times in total |
|
| Back to top |
|
 |
mattsavigear Apprentice


Joined: 08 Jan 2003 Posts: 224 Location: Wales, UK
|
Posted: Sun Dec 07, 2003 10:38 am Post subject: |
|
|
Seeing it, but no idea what to do about it (other than wait for a fix). _________________ Matt.
"Ninjas aren't dangerous. They're more afraid of you than you are of them." - The Tick. |
|
| Back to top |
|
 |
jack_mort Apprentice


Joined: 30 Jan 2003 Posts: 167
|
Posted: Sun Dec 07, 2003 11:15 am Post subject: |
|
|
Yes, same thing here  |
|
| Back to top |
|
 |
n1ffo n00b

Joined: 04 Aug 2003 Posts: 20
|
Posted: Sun Dec 07, 2003 2:31 pm Post subject: |
|
|
| Same thing here, trying to emerge gimp-print 4.3.25 (from ~x86). |
|
| Back to top |
|
 |
wangxiaohu Apprentice

Joined: 15 Nov 2003 Posts: 248
|
Posted: Sun Dec 07, 2003 4:35 pm Post subject: The same problem. |
|
|
| The same problem here. Is there anyone successfully emerged it? |
|
| Back to top |
|
 |
feardapenguin Guru


Joined: 23 Jul 2003 Posts: 414 Location: Texas
|
Posted: Sun Dec 07, 2003 5:35 pm Post subject: |
|
|
OK, I originally wondered if I had a corrupt gtk+ install but since others are seeing this I'll assume that's not the case. Besides, cc1 just sits there consuming all available memory until it eventually crashes gnome, so you wouldn't suspect USE flags or such (or would you?).
A bug report has been submitted: https://bugs.gentoo.org/show_bug.cgi?id=35269
I'm running gcc-3.3.2-r3 with gtk+-1.2.10-r10 (and gtk+-2.2.4-r1 also installed). Is anyone running on a vastly different environment than this (i.e. gcc-3.2)?
Also, wangxiaohu's question is a good one. Has ANYONE successfully emerged this? |
|
| Back to top |
|
 |
pèdratan n00b

Joined: 04 Feb 2003 Posts: 32 Location: Japon
|
Posted: Sun Dec 07, 2003 9:48 pm Post subject: |
|
|
not me. Also failed.
Haven't tried again, because first try killed my X server... |
|
| Back to top |
|
 |
feardapenguin Guru


Joined: 23 Jul 2003 Posts: 414 Location: Texas
|
Posted: Mon Dec 08, 2003 12:07 am Post subject: |
|
|
You've got to use CFLAGS -O2, not -O3.
The following worked for me:
| Code: | | CFLAGS="-march=i686 -O2 -pipe" emerge -u gimp-print |
Change the arch to your flavor but be sure and use the '-O2' flag.
See bug: https://bugs.gentoo.org/show_bug.cgi?id=35234 |
|
| Back to top |
|
 |
jack_mort Apprentice


Joined: 30 Jan 2003 Posts: 167
|
Posted: Mon Dec 08, 2003 9:38 am Post subject: |
|
|
Yes, the updated ebuild compiled fine here, thanks  |
|
| Back to top |
|
 |
|